It turns out that in recent years, health problems appeared not only in humans but also in bananas. The distribution of strain of the fungus Fusarium TR4, destroying banana plantations in Asia, Africa and South America has led to the closure of many of the plantations and treacherous microorganism is not going to stop. Scientists give disappointing forecasts – soon the world could be left without bananas, and for a long time.

The fungus is destructive for bananas, called "Panama disease", although his birthplace is not Central America, and Southeast Asia. Worst of all, the strain of Fusarium TR4 is selective, it is the most popular varieties of bananas. More likely to suffer plantation of Cavendish varieties, the most unpretentious and popular in the world.

It is on the Cavendish bananas accounted for 95% of the banana market on the planet and he was the most vulnerable to the disease. For us bananas – a familiar addition to the diet, vitamin, tasty and affordable fruits, and for the millions of inhabitants of the planet they are the basis of the diet and the main source of income.

Fusarium fungus TR doesn't come from Panama, where he is now raging the most. Scholars believe that he was born in Malaysia and Indonesia, where the first foci of plants appeared in the 90‑ies. The Islands of fungus migrated to mainland China, and from there began its March across the globe, freely crossing borders and even oceans.

For some time it was believed that the TR4 strain (Tropical race 4) is the misfortune of the Eastern hemisphere, since the plantations are in South and Central America for decades did not know of this trouble. And now, the fungus began to kill plants in Colombia, Bolivia, Peru and Panama. Scientists from Wageningen University in the Netherlands, the study of banana disease, fear that the disease will go to Ecuador and it would be a disaster for the global banana industry.

This small South American country supplies the world market, the main volume of banana production. Professor Gert Who believes that the fungus in South America is a huge potential and if people do not learn to deal with it, the long "a banana crisis" is inevitable.

And the fight against TR4 is a complicated, expensive and lengthy process. Spores are found in soil and they are very resistant to chemical and biological agents. Tillage still gives results, but after this plantation for a long time, suitable for cultivation products.

Biologists believe that to achieve significant progress is possible, using quarantine measures, that is, protecting uninfected plantations from the fungus. To do this, many companies have introduced strict measures, restrict access to their land to outsiders, put up barricades to prevent the penetration of animals that can carry dangerous spores. Water for irrigation is trying to take from underground sources, where the probability of occurrence of the dispute TR4 strain is minimal.

But what if science can find in the near future simple and safe "medicine", and the quarantine will be ineffective? In this case, the bananas may disappear from our shelves for decades, or to move from the category of ordinary fruits of expensive premium segment.
